About this plant

Hydrangea serrata 'Blue Billow' is a captivating deciduous shrub prized for its elegant lacecap flowers. These unique blooms feature a central cluster of small fertile flowers encircled by larger, showy sterile sepals, creating a refined and airy appearance. In acidic soils, the blossoms unfurl in serene shades of sky blue, while in more alkaline conditions, they present as soft pinks, offering a dynamic display that can be influenced by soil amendments. Its compact, mounding habit makes it an excellent choice for borders, foundation plantings, or as a graceful specimen in smaller gardens. Flowering profusely from early summer into fall, 'Blue Billow' provides continuous color and texture to the landscape. Its attractive foliage remains fresh throughout the growing season, turning to warm hues in autumn before shedding for winter.

Care & maintenance

Lacecap Hydrangeas thrive with consistent moisture and well-draining soil. Amend heavy clay soils with organic matter to improve drainage. Prune in late winter or early spring just as new growth begins, removing only dead or weak stems. While it blooms on old wood, minimal pruning is generally needed. Fertilize sparingly in spring with a balanced slow-release fertilizer if soil nutrients are low.
